    Art of the Ice Age has a lot to teach us—it’s time the British Museum dedicated a gallery to it

    The collections include many finds from French sites like the rock shelter of La Madeleine, excavated during the 19th century, and also objects found at Montastruc on the river Aveyron—notably the famous Swimming Reindeer, brilliantly carved from the tip of a mammoth tusk.
